Photosynthesis in Higher Plants

Subject: General Science

Book: NCERT Biology Class 12

Detailed study of the process of photosynthesis.
- **Light Reactions**:
- Photolysis of water, ATP synthesis.
- **Calvin Cycle**:
- Carbon fixation and sugar production.
- **C3, C4, and CAM Pathways**:
- Adaptations in different plants.

**Possible Exam Questions:**
1. Explain the process of photolysis in photosynthesis.
2. What are the differences between C3 and C4 plants?
3. Describe the role of ATP and NADPH in photosynthesis.
4. How does the Calvin cycle function in CO₂ fixation?
5. Discuss adaptations in CAM plants for photosynthesis.
